Description

The Weight on the Conscience is an original Tempera and Watercolour realized by Mino Maccari in 1942. Good condition on a yellowed paper. Hand-signed and dated by the artist with pencil. Mino Maccari (1898-1989) was an Italian writer, painter, engraver and journalist, winner the Feltrinelli Prize for painting on 1963. For his pictorial work rich in evident chromatic accentuations and quick brushstrokes, the violent drawing combined with the living line of the graphic sign of his engravings, is recognized by the complete artist critic.
